Deciding on the right major for you should be based on at least four factors.  First, what employment opportunities are available?  Second, what are employers looking for when they make recruitment decisions? Third, what should you be doing to best position yourself for both your first job, but also for your possible career aspirations?  Finally, are you passionate about a particular field and, if so, what should you be doing to follow your passion?

As you make these reflections, examine the skills sought by employers and consider the coursework, along with additional activities, that will make you a "best candidate" for prospective employers.
